Definition of madrasi:

(adj) : Of or relating to the city of Chennai in India, formerly known as Madras.
(n) : (dated) A native or resident of Chennai in India.
(n) : (by extension) A native of South India; a person of South Indian extraction (exonym; often considered offensive).
(n) : (chess) A fairy chess rule where a piece that is attacked by a piece of the same type is paralyzed, rendering it unable to move.
